Product details

Overview

AP1037AER from Asahi Kasei Microdevices (AKM) is a bipolar stepper motor driver IC with integrated PWM current control, Active Decay Control, and single-supply operation. It supports 8–35 V motor supply voltage, delivers up to 1.5 A continuous output current per H-bridge, features 24-pin QFN (4.0 mm × 4.0 mm) packaging, and enables microstepping down to 1/8-step for precision motion control in compact MFPs and robotics.

For engineers reviewing the AP1037AER datasheet, AP1037AER pinout, AP1037AER application, or AP1037AER equivalent, key selection considerations include its 1.5 A current rating, 24-pin QFN thermal performance, clock-in interface compatibility with 3.3 V/5 V logic, selectable 39 kHz / 77 kHz chopper frequency, and built-in protection circuits (UVLO, TSD, OCP) for robust motor drive implementation.

Technical Context

The AP1037AER implements AKM's proprietary Active Decay Control architecture to dynamically select slow decay, fast decay, or pre-fast decay modes based on current waveform phase-reducing ripple and improving torque linearity. Its dual H-bridge output stage integrates gate drivers, charge pump, and internal regulator, enabling full motor control from a single VM rail without auxiliary supplies.

Microstepping is configured via MODE1/MODE2 pins (supporting 2-phase, 1-2-phase, W1-2-phase, and 2W1-2-phase excitation), while STEP/DIR inputs provide simple clock-and-direction sequencing. Protection logic includes latch-off overcurrent detection (with recovery via SLEEPB/RESETB or VM cycle), automatic thermal shutdown (175 °C trip, 145 °C hysteresis), and UVLO (6.35 V threshold).

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Motor Supply Voltage8.0–35.0 V - Enables direct use with common industrial DC rails (e.g., 12 V, 24 V) without external regulators.
Max Continuous Output Current1.5 A per H-bridge - Supports NEMA 17–23 class stepper motors at full torque in compact designs.
On-Resistance (HS+LS)0.95 Ω (typ.) - Limits conduction loss to ≤2.14 W at 1.5 A, critical for thermal management in 24-pin QFN.
PWM Chopper Frequency39 kHz (FS=L) or 77 kHz (FS=H) - Higher frequency reduces audible noise and allows smaller external filter components.
Operating Temperature Range−30 °C to +85 °C - Validated for industrial environments including ATM, vending, and POS equipment enclosures.
Input Logic Compatibility3.3 V / 5 V tolerant - Direct interfacing with MCU GPIOs without level-shifting circuitry.
Current Sense Accuracy±5 % at 100 % load - Ensures precise torque control across microstep positions with minimal calibration overhead.

Pinout & Package

AP1037AER is housed in a thermally enhanced 24-pin QFN package (4.0 mm × 4.0 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) with an exposed pad for PCB-level heat dissipation. The package complies with JEDEC MS-012 standards and requires connection of the exposed pad to system ground for optimal thermal performance (θJA = 40 °C/W on 4-layer board).

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
OUT1A, OUT1B, OUT2A, OUT2BH-bridge output terminalsDrive bipolar stepper coil pairs; support bidirectional current flow with integrated high-/low-side MOSFETs.
IS1, IS2Current sense inputsConnect to low-side sense resistors (e.g., 0.24 Ω) to enable closed-loop PWM current regulation.
STEP, DIR, MODE1, MODE2Digital control inputsAccept standard CMOS logic; configure step advance, rotation direction, and microstep resolution (1/8-step max).
ENABLEB, SLEEPB, RESETBSystem control inputsEnable/disable outputs, enter ultra-low-power sleep mode (<10 µA VM consumption), or reset to home position.
VREFReference voltage inputSets target current via external DAC or resistor divider; ILOAD(100%) = (VREF/8)/RIS.
VM1, VM2Motor power supply inputsSplit VM connections reduce trace inductance and improve current sharing between H-bridges.
CH, CL, VG, VDCCharge pump & regulator nodesSupport internal gate drive and logic supply generation from VM alone-no auxiliary supply required.
GND, Exposed PadGround reference & thermal pathMust be connected to solid PCB ground plane; exposed pad is electrically and thermally tied to GND.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Active Decay ControlAutomatically selects optimal decay mode per step transition-reduces current distortion and improves low-speed torque stability.
Single-Supply OperationDerives all internal voltages (gate drive, logic, regulator) from VM (8–35 V); eliminates need for separate 5 V or 3.3 V bias rails.
Spike Noise BlankingHardware blanking (1.3–2.6 µs) during charge mode prevents false OCP triggering-enables reliable operation without external RC filters.
Power Saving FunctionVM quiescent current <10 µA in sleep mode-extends uptime in battery-backed or energy-conscious applications like portable scanners.
Built-in Protection SuiteIntegrated UVLO (6.35 V), TSD (175 °C trip), and OCP (2.0–7.5 A trip) with automatic or latch-off behavior per fault condition.

FAQ

What is the maximum motor supply voltage supported by the AP1037AER?

The AP1037AER supports a motor supply voltage range of 8.0 V to 35.0 V. This allows direct operation from common industrial DC rails such as 12 V or 24 V without intermediate regulation. Exceeding 35.0 V may cause permanent damage, as specified in the Absolute Maximum Ratings table.

Does the AP1037AER require an external power supply for its logic circuitry?

No, the AP1037AER does not require an external logic supply. It integrates an internal regulator that derives all control circuit voltages-including gate drive and logic-directly from the VM rail. This single-supply operation simplifies system design and reduces BOM count.

How does the Active Decay Control in the AP1037AER improve motor performance?

The AP1037AER's Active Decay Control dynamically selects between slow, fast, and pre-fast decay modes during each PWM cycle based on current waveform behavior. This minimizes current ripple, improves torque linearity at low speeds, and enhances positional accuracy-especially during microstepping transitions.

What protection features are built into the AP1037AER?

The AP1037AER includes Under Voltage Lockout (UVLO), Thermal Shutdown (TSD), and Over Current Protection (OCP). UVLO disables outputs below 6.35 V; TSD trips at 175 °C and recovers automatically at 145 °C; OCP latches off outputs upon overcurrent detection and requires SLEEPB, RESETB, or VM cycling to reset.

Can the AP1037AER drive stepper motors in 1/8-step mode?

Yes, the AP1037AER supports 1/8-step microstepping via the 2W1-2 Phase excitation mode, selected using MODE1 and MODE2 pins. This mode provides 32 microsteps per full step, enabling smoother motion and reduced resonance compared to full- or half-step operation.
